Copper Chloride Fire . — if you were just coloring a campfire or other wood fire, you could simply sprinkle the dry metal salts onto the fire. — most people making blue fire opt for copper chloride, which yields a turquoise blue flame, pretty much regardless of whether you. 12 rows — colored fire is a common pyrotechnic effect used in stage productions, fireworks and by fire performers the world. — one particularly fun chemical used in fireworks is copper (ii) chloride, cucl2, which has a strong blue emission. in this classic science experiment, students report on the colours produced when flame tests are carried out on different metal salts. Copper chloride is especially nice for this since the sodium that is naturally present in wood causes this chemical to produce a mix of blue, green, and yellow flames. show the flame colours of alkali metals, alkaline earth metals, and other metal salts by safely spraying sodium chloride, potassium chloride, lithium chloride,.
